18 Kasım 2018, 09:51:14

Gönderen Konu: [YARDIM] Script Çalınmasına Karşı Önlem  (Okunma sayısı 417 defa)

0 Üye ve 1 Ziyaretçi konuyu incelemekte.

mertercetin

  • Yeni Üye
  • *
  • İleti: 61
[YARDIM] Script Çalınmasına Karşı Önlem
« : 07 Haziran 2017, 17:47:14 »
Script çalınmasına karşı nasıl bir önlem almalıyım?  ???
 

MTASA-TURK | Türkiye'nin En Güncel MTA Platformu

[YARDIM] Script Çalınmasına Karşı Önlem
« : 07 Haziran 2017, 17:47:14 »

MarkeloF

  • Moderatör
  • *
  • İleti: 641
  • Just do it.
Ynt: [YARDIM] Script Çalınmasına Karşı Önlem
« Yanıtla #1 : 07 Haziran 2017, 17:48:09 »
Linkleri Görebilmek İçin Kayıt Olun veya Giriş Yapın
Script çalınmasına karşı nasıl bir önlem almalıyım?  ???
file delete ve cache = false yapabilirsin.
                                                 
 

ertrldtcu

  • Deneyimli Üye
  • *
  • İleti: 448
Ynt: [YARDIM] Script Çalınmasına Karşı Önlem
« Yanıtla #2 : 07 Haziran 2017, 17:48:59 »
Linkleri Görebilmek İçin Kayıt Olun veya Giriş Yapın'den lua'ların çalınmasını engelleyebilirsin. Diğer dosyaları engellemek için Linkleri Görebilmek İçin Kayıt Olun veya Giriş Yapın kullanabilirsin.
Script yazmak için kod bilmek yetmez.
 

mertercetin

  • Yeni Üye
  • *
  • İleti: 61
Ynt: [YARDIM] Script Çalınmasına Karşı Önlem
« Yanıtla #3 : 07 Haziran 2017, 17:53:03 »
sc halinde gönderebilir misiniz rica etsem?
 

MarkeloF

  • Moderatör
  • *
  • İleti: 641
  • Just do it.
Ynt: [YARDIM] Script Çalınmasına Karşı Önlem
« Yanıtla #4 : 07 Haziran 2017, 18:02:28 »
Linkleri Görebilmek İçin Kayıt Olun veya Giriş Yapın
sc halinde gönderebilir misiniz rica etsem?
cache=false : client yönlü dosyaların meta.xml de sonuna cache=false eklemeniz yeterli olacaktır.
File delete: MB dolan oyuncuların bilgisayarına yüklenen eklentileri otomatik silinmesini sağlamaktadır.(community.multitheftauto.com) burada bulabilirsin.
« Son Düzenleme: 07 Haziran 2017, 18:04:57 Gönderen: MarkeloF »
                                                 
 

Paradox

  • Kurucu
  • *
  • İleti: 687
  • SH Gaming
Ynt: [YARDIM] Script Çalınmasına Karşı Önlem
« Yanıtla #5 : 07 Haziran 2017, 18:21:47 »
Bu konuda cache'nin kullanımını bulabilirsiniz.
Linkleri Görebilmek İçin Kayıt Olun veya Giriş Yapın
 

MTASA-TURK | Türkiye'nin En Güncel MTA Platformu

Ynt: [YARDIM] Script Çalınmasına Karşı Önlem
« Yanıtla #5 : 07 Haziran 2017, 18:21:47 »

Prose

  • Deneyimli Üye
  • *
  • İleti: 487
  • Gökhan Türkoglu
Ynt: [YARDIM] Script Çalınmasına Karşı Önlem
« Yanıtla #6 : 07 Haziran 2017, 19:03:24 »
Client.Lua'Ya Ekleyebilirsin

Kod: Lua
  1. fileDelete("object.txd")
 

Rüzgar

  • Acemi Üye
  • *
  • İleti: 158
Ynt: [YARDIM] Script Çalınmasına Karşı Önlem
« Yanıtla #7 : 07 Haziran 2017, 19:14:40 »
Linkleri Görebilmek İçin Kayıt Olun veya Giriş Yapın
Script çalınmasına karşı nasıl bir önlem almalıyım?  ???

Linkleri Görebilmek İçin Kayıt Olun veya Giriş Yapın
LUA COMPILER FUNCTION
Kod: Lua
  1. _dosyayiAc = fileOpen;
  2. _dosyaOlustur = fileCreate;
  3. _yazdir = fileWrite;
  4. _dosyaOku = fileRead;
  5. _sil = fileDelete;
  6. function luaDosyasiniGizle(dosyaAdi, olusturulacakDosyaAdi)
  7.   local D_AC = _dosyayiAc(dosyaAdi, true);
  8.   if D_AC ~= "" and dosyaAdi and olusturulacakDosyaAdi then
  9.       local data = _dosyaOku(D_AC, 500000000);
  10.       dosya = _dosyaOlustur(olusturulacakDosyaAdi);
  11.       _yazdir(dosya, "@MTASA-TURK.COM LUAC FUNCTION \n");
  12.       local k = base64Encode(data.."\n");
  13.       _yazdir(dosya, k);
  14.       _yazdir(dosya, "\n@MTASA-TURK.COM LUAC FUNCTION ");
  15.       _sil(dosyaAdi)
  16.     else
  17.       print("LUA DOSYASI COMPILE EDILEMEDI YANLIS KULLANDINIZ");
  18.     end
  19. end
  20.  
dosyaAdi = Gizlemek istediğiniz lua dosyasının adını yazmanız gerekmektedir Örnek:"client.lua"
olusturulacakDosyaAdi = Lua kodlarını gizledikten sonra oluşturacağı dosya adı Örnek:"client.luac"

Kod: Lua
  1. luaDosyasiniGizle("client.lua", "client.luac");
  2.  
 

Narkoz

  • Kurucu
  • *
  • İleti: 528
  • SH Gaming
Ynt: [YARDIM] Script Çalınmasına Karşı Önlem
« Yanıtla #8 : 07 Haziran 2017, 20:41:41 »
Sadece lua dosyalarının önlemini alabilirsiniz diğer dosyaların önlemini alamazsınız. Filedelete yöntemi hiç önermem o sistemi kullanırsan sunucuya her girdiğinde o scriptin MB'sini yeniden dolduruyorsun ve filedelete yöntemini kullansanda dosyalarına ulaşmak isteyenler ulaşır tam çözüm değil yani filedelete ondan pek önermem.

Eğer lua dosyalarını gizleyeceksen bu yöntemi kullanabilirsin meta.xml de lua dosya satırını böyle yap:


Kod: Lua
  1. <script src="client.lua" type="client" cache="false"/>

Server taraflı lua dosyalarına yapmana gerek yok server taraflı dosyalar zaten MB'sini doldurunca gözükmez sadece client taraflı dosyalara bu yöntemi uygulayabilirsin.
 

mertercetin

  • Yeni Üye
  • *
  • İleti: 61
Ynt: [YARDIM] Script Çalınmasına Karşı Önlem
« Yanıtla #9 : 07 Haziran 2017, 21:17:42 »
Teşekkürler!